Do you know that sprinkler systems can be failed because of corrosion?

Corrosion can cause serious damage to your sprinkler system over time. 🔥

It is the gradual destruction of a metal due to chemical reactions with its environment, such as water, oxygen, and salts.

When corrosion occurs in your sprinkler system, it can cause the pipes to become clogged, leak, or break, leading to costly repairs.

In order to prevent corrosion from causing damage, regular inspections and maintenance are necessary.

What is the difference between Model & Family in Revit?

Model is the overall project which consists of walls, slabs, columns, etc., for the architectural and structural projects.

Also model consists of ducts, pipes, cable trays, mechanical equipment, etc., for their MEP project.

While Family is a component of the overall project, for example, the table is a family, and the fan coil unit is a family.

Importance of Connecting the BMS To the HVAC System

Connecting your HVAC system to the BMS gives you better control of energy usage in your building.

This is because the BMS ( Building Management System ) can monitor and measure the energy usage of the HVAC system, allowing you to make any necessary adjustments to reduce energy consumption.

This is beneficial to both the environment and your wallet as it will help you save money on energy costs.

Connecting your HVAC system to the BMS also helps improve the safety and comfort of your building.

The BMS can monitor the temperatures in your building, allowing you to make any necessary adjustments to ensure the temperatures remain comfortable and safe for occupants.

The automatic control by BMS can regulate HVAC system output in response to varying indoor and outdoor conditions. This maintains general comfort conditions in office areas and provides narrow temperature and humidity limits where required in production areas for product quality.

GIS RMU Components

* GIS = Gas Insulated Switchgear
* RMU = Ring Main Unit
* The gas type used in GIS is SF6

* The gas is secured in a stainless steel tank and contains the following:
- The busbar of the panel.
- All live switching components


* The number of compartments in RMU depends on no. of In/Out Cells

Monitor Modules (MM) in Fire Alarm Systems

Monitor modules (MM) are essential components of an addressable fire alarm system.

We consider it as an input module.

They allow non-addressable devices, like sprinkler flow switches, Tamper Switches, or loops of standard heat detectors, to be monitored and connected with the main fire alarm control panel (F A C P)

Duct Smoke Detector

The Duct smoke detector detects smoke and combustion products in air moving through HVAC ducts.

This device prevents air handling systems' smoke recirculation in areas.

It can be connected to the fire alarm system or the BMS system.

What is the contactor?

A contactor is an electromechanical switch whose function is to make or break the connection between the power supply and the load.

It consists of Coil, Spring, Steel Core, Static Contacts, and Dynamic Contacts.

It is electrically controlled by applying a voltage to its coil and is usually powered much lower than the switched circuit.

It is most commonly used with electric motors and lighting applications.

Circuit Breaker Types in Low Voltage Systems

We have three different types of circuit breakers as follows:

1- Miniature Circuit Breaker or MCB:
Usually, we find it in the final electrical distribution boards; it can be one pole, two poles, three poles, or four poles.

Also, we can use it as a protection circuit breaker in the control panels.


2- Molded Case Circuit Breakers or MCB:
Usually, it will be as the main breaker in the sub-main panels or the breaker of the branch circuits in the main panels.
It has a higher short circuit capacity than MCB.


3- Air Circuit Breaker or ACB:
Usually, it will be the main breaker in the main panels or MDB.
It has higher short-circuit capacity than MCB & MCCB

Shunt Trip Coil

A shunt trip coil is an optional accessory in a circuit breaker that mechanically trips the breaker when power is applied to the shunt trip terminals.

The power for the shunt trip does not come from within the breaker, so it must be supplied from an external source.

Its most common application is when we need to control switching off the power of a panel by a feedback signal from the BMS system.

Grease Interceptor 👌

A grease interceptor is an in-ground or suspended tank that is designated to limit the amount of FOG (fat oil and grease) and solids entering the sanitary sewer system.

Interceptors hold FOG until they can be removed and disposed of by recycling or rendering companies(Manual cleaning).

Interceptors are more effective when the grease traps are inspected weekly and periodically.
